What is Wyndham Hotels & Resorts, Inc.'s income tax?
Wyndham Hotels & Resorts, Inc. (WH) reported income tax of $19M in Q1 2026.
How has Wyndham Hotels & Resorts, Inc.'s income tax changed year-over-year?
Wyndham Hotels & Resorts, Inc.'s income tax increased by 5.6% year-over-year, from $18M to $19M.
What is the long-term trend for Wyndham Hotels & Resorts, Inc.'s income tax?
Over 3 years (2021 to 2024), Wyndham Hotels & Resorts, Inc.'s income tax has grown at a -4.2%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from $91M to $80M.
What does income tax mean?
Total income tax expense (current + deferred) recognized in the income statement, representing the company's total tax obligation on pre-tax income.
